Web17 de feb. de 2024 · Attach IRS Form 8283 to your tax return. Once you have your items appraised, you must complete section B of IRS Form 8283 and attach the form to your tax return. This form provides space for you to identify the items and value for charitable donations worth $500 or more. Section B is specifically for items worth more than $5,000. WebA charitable organization in Canada is regulated under the Canadian Income Tax Act through the Charities Directorate of the Canada Revenue Agency (CRA).. There are more than 85,600 registered charities in Canada. The charitable sector employs over 2 million people and accounts for about 7% of the GDP of Canada. WebThis article explains the principle of charity. It states you should treat people like they're intelligent to better evaluate their arguments. Simply put, the principle of charity tells you to treat other people as intelligent people. If you treat people as being intelligent, you will do a better job at evaluating their arguments.
